Data Migration Manager

Hybrid Role - 2 days office based

Mon-Fri 37.5 hours per week

The primary purpose of the role is to define, own and be accountable for all data migration activities in Biffa. With transformation programmes introducing new SaaS systems and the consolidation of legacy platforms, coupled with a busy merger & acquisition pipeline, the migration of data is a top priority for the business. The role will define the data migration strategy and standards, overseeing migration plans delivered by the team or third parties. This is a key technical and design role working across all business divisions, that will require finance experience to understand the impacts of the data and support loading this into Biffa’s ERP system (D365). 

This role works closely with the Data Architect and Product Teams (Dayforce & D365) to create migration patterns which provide re-usable methods for migration ensuring data quality is enhanced and protected before load into the required system. The role will collaborate with business stakeholders to understand data challenges, gaps and develop data cleansing, mapping & migration tools to speed up data migration. The role manages all technical aspects of data extraction, transformation, and loading using established methodologies and toolsets.

Key Responsibilities:

  • Define the Data Migration strategy, including data cleanse approach, for Biffa and identify technologies required to enhance our way of delivering migration. 
  • Create and maintain the Data Migration plan, including cycles, resourcing, and timelines, ensuring alignment with the overall business timelines on all projects. 
  • Oversee or manage extraction processes from systems to access raw data and engage business stakeholders on known data issues and required transformation logic, plus oversee or manage transformation & load activities. 
  • Lead data analysis and profiling efforts to identify gaps, quantify potential issues, and develop Data Quality reporting tools in line with company standards.  
  • Partner with Finance teams to validate migrated data against source system financial records, ensuring that these reconcile or being able to explain the discrepancies and impacts.   
  • Document data issues, gaps, mappings, required business rules, and risks, validating this information with stakeholders. 
  • Conduct data due diligence activities and mapping sessions with organisations Biffa is planning to acquire to determine how legacy data should be transformed and to ensure data quality and completeness is considered in the target’s valuation.  
  • Manage a team of data migration analysts to deliver migration activities on time, providing the team with development plans and progression. 

Essential Criteria:

  • Have hands-on experience doing large scale data migrations at medium or larger sized organisations. 
  • Analytical mindset with a commitment to detail and adherence to coding and documentation standards. 
  • Advanced T-SQL programming and performance tuning abilities. 
  • Skilled in using SSIS or Azure Data Factory to manage data migration. 
  • Excellent communication and ability to explain technical challenges to non-technical colleagues and translating technical migration findings into financial impact language for finance audiences. 
  • Extensive experience in transforming data through integrations.
  • Experience with project management and workflow tools (e.g., Azure DevOps) 
  • Skills in technical report building tools such as Power BI. 
  • Familiarity with Microsoft Dynamics 365 and the Power Platform is preferred 

Qualifications 

  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ent in Computer Science or related area.  
  • Technical certifications in Azure data platforms.
